This week archaeologists uncovered a wall from Roman barracks in Chester city centre but there are lots of hidden Roman treasures if you know where to look. Chester was founded as a Roman fort with the name Deva Victrix in the reign of the Emperor Vespasian in 79 AD. Cities founded by the Romans [ edit] WebThe city of Chester was founded as a fort, known as Deva, by the Romans in AD 79. The city was the scene of battles between warring Welsh and Saxon kingdoms throughout the post-Roman years until the Saxons strengthened the fort against raiding Danes.
